Job Description
The Immigration Case Analyst plays a key role in the intake, processing and follow up of client files. Immigration Case Analysts operate at various levels of autonomy and on various types of immigration files depending on their level of experience and tenure with the Firm.

Immigration Case Analysts may report into a Team Lead, Associate Lawyer or Partner depending on the level and team.
Responsibilities:
Acting as the key point of contact for client inquiries at all stages; sending out initiation for files and providing clients with status updates throughout the life-cycle of their file
Completing government forms required for various applications, drafting submission letters, mining the client’s file for information and following up on outstanding information in a timely manner
Conducting research and leveraging government resources to ensure processes are current and appropriate documents are being used
Full accountability of assigned files or applications including checking client ledgers and billing processes, reviewing invoices for approval
Scheduling appointments and meetings with clients
Ensuring that timelines and deadlines are diarized and met including expiry dates and other key dates
